Advanced Driver Monitoring Systems: Safety That Watches Out for You



A huge emphasis in automobile advancement is lowering human error, and 2025 will introduce much more refined motorist surveillance systems. These arrangements make use of indoor electronic cameras and sensors to maintain track of the driver's behavior, eye movement, head placement, and also stress degrees based upon face stress or heart price.



If the system finds sleepiness, it can provide a timely alert. If interruption is noted, it can delicately lead interest back to the road. These features are especially beneficial in rush hour or during late-night driving. With numerous people handling limited schedules, this sort of built-in assistance can be a literal lifesaver. Next-Gen Augmented Reality Dashboards: Information, Clearly Displayed



Heads-up screens have been around for some time, but in 2025, they're advancing into something much more vibrant. Augmented Reality (AR) control panels are beginning to change traditional display screens with immersive overlays that project info straight onto the windshield. That suggests navigation cues, danger cautions, and speed limitations all show up in your line of sight without taking your eyes off the road.



This improvement makes driving safer and much more instinctive. You'll get real-time updates that integrate smoothly with the world before you. It's not nearly making driving simpler-- it's regarding transforming the whole windscreen right into a command facility that helps you focus and respond rapidly. Vehicle-to-Everything (V2X) Communication: Talking to the World Around You



While autonomous lorries still have some range to go, the systems that support them are proceeding swiftly. Among the most awaited adjustments being available in 2025 is V2X communication. This modern technology enables your vehicle to exchange information with other lorries, traffic signal, road sensors, and also infrastructure systems like bridges or building and construction zones.



What does that mean for drivers? A smoother, much safer trip. Your automobile can alert you if one more vehicle is approaching also rapidly from a dead spot, if there's a collision up ahead, or if a traffic signal will change. It's like your cars and truck has eyes and ears past what you can see. This information isn't just beneficial-- it can help reduce traffic mishaps, boost circulation, and also reduced insurance costs gradually.



When these systems come to be extensively implemented, commuting could become less stressful and more efficient. It's a development that puts connectivity to operate in purposeful, day-to-day means.
